Kalona Fire Chief Jerry Zahradneck issued a request this week for anyone planning a controlled burn to contact the dispatch centers in Johnson or Washington Counties before they start burn to prevent any unnecessary calls to fire departments.
Kalona firemen answered four fire calls on Monday, March 21:
• 2:31 p.m.: 4987 Hazelwood Ave. SW — trash fire that spread into a field.
• 3:31 p.m.: 3049 Blackwood Ave. NW, Oxford — assist in a hay bale fire. Kept fire from spreading.
•Late afternoon: assisted Wellman firemen in grass fire.
•Evening: called to controlled burn that was under control. Returned to fire station.
